.categorypath-frames-colours .category-cms .item{margin-bottom:30px}.categorypath-frames-colours .page-main{width:100%;max-width:1200px;padding:0}.categorypath-frames-colours .category-cms .item .content{border-radius:5px;border:2px solid #ddd;text-align:center}.categorypath-frames-colours .category-cms .item .colour-image{background:#f9f9f9;min-height:340px;display:-webkit-flex;display:-ms-flexbox;display:flex;justify-content:center;align-items:center;padding:10px}.categorypath-frames-colours .category-cms .item .info{text-align:center;padding:15px 20px 20px}.categorypath-frames-colours .category-cms .item .info p.name{font-family:'Montserrat',sans-serif;font-size:20px;line-height:24px;color:#292959;font-weight:500;margin-bottom:20px}.categorypath-frames-colours .category-cms .item .info a.view-more{font-family:'Montserrat',sans-serif;font-size:16px;color:#fff;font-weight:500;padding:18px 10px;background:#c93671;border-color:#c93671;border-radius:5px;display:inline-block;width:100%}.categorypath-frames-colours .category-cms .item .info a:hover{color:#fff !important}.categorypath-frames-colours .category-top .category-description{margin:0}.categorypath-frames-colours .page-main>.columns{display:none}.categorypath-frames-colours .category-view{margin-bottom:125px}.categorypath-frames-colours .category-image img{width:100%;object-fit:cover;object-position:100% 0}.categorypath-frames-colours .category-top .category-name{margin-top:0;margin-bottom:5px}.cms-quality-guarantee .our-story{overflow:hidden;margin-top:-11px;display:inline-block}.cms-quality-guarantee .our-story.custom-footer-top{width:100%}.cms-quality-guarantee .quality-item{float:left;width:calc(50% - 15px);text-align:center;position:relative;border:1px solid #ddd;padding:73px 70px 38px;margin-top:100px;border-radius:4px}.cms-quality-guarantee .column.main{text-align:center}.cms-quality-guarantee .content-main.our-story{max-width:1200px;margin:auto}.cms-quality-guarantee .quality-item:nth-child(odd){margin-right:15px;clear:both}.cms-quality-guarantee .quality-item:nth-child(even){margin-left:15px}.cms-quality-guarantee .quality-image{border-radius:50%;background:#f2ccdb;position:absolute;top:0;left:50%;transform:translate(-50%,-50%);width:100px;height:100px;display:flex;justify-content:center;align-items:center}.cms-quality-guarantee .quality-item h3{font-size:31px;font-weight:400;line-height:43px;margin-top:0;margin-bottom:20px}.cms-quality-guarantee .quality-item p{font-size:16px;line-height:28px}.block-container{position:relative;max-width:1200px;padding:0 15px;margin:0 auto}.page-heading-block{position:relative}.page-heading-block .bg-image{height:240px;object-fit:cover;overflow:hidden}.page-heading-block .page-heading-content{position:absolute;top:50%;left:0;right:0;transform:translateY(-50%)}.page-heading-block .page-heading-content h1{font-size:32px;line-height:40px;color:#292959;margin-top:0;margin-bottom:15px}.page-heading-block .page-heading-content p{font-size:16px;line-height:22px;max-width:570px}.sidebar .contact-block{border-radius:6px;overflow:hidden;margin-bottom:20px;background:#f8f8f8}.sidebar .contact-content{padding:24px 20px 16px}.sidebar .contact-block:before{content:'';display:block;height:5px;background-color:#c93671}.sidebar .contact-block h3{color:#292959;font-size:18px;font-weight:700;margin-top:0;margin-bottom:12px}.sidebar .contact-block p{font-size:15px;line-height:21px}.sidebar .contact-block .contact-links{padding-top:13px}.sidebar .contact-block .contact-links li{margin-bottom:12px}.sidebar .contact-block .contact-links li:last-child{margin-bottom:0}.sidebar .contact-block .action.primary{line-height:24px;padding:15px;border-radius:5px;text-align:center;height:auto;font-weight:700}.action.outline-primary{line-height:24px;padding:15px;border-radius:5px;border:1px solid #c93671;text-align:center;display:inline-block;color:#c93671;font-weight:700;height:auto}.action.fullwidth{width:100%}.contact-index-index .page-main{padding-top:60px;padding-bottom:121px}.contact-index-index .page-main h2{color:#292959;margin-top:6px;margin-bottom:42px}.contact-index-index.page-layout-2columns-right .column.main{width:72.23%}.contact-index-index.page-layout-2columns-right .sidebar{width:27.76%}.contact-index-index .column:not(.sidebar-additional) .form.contact{width:100%;max-width:770px}.contact-index-index .form.contact .fieldset>.field>.label,.contact-index-index .form.contact .fieldset>.fields>.field>.label{font-size:18px;font-weight:900;margin-bottom:5px}.contact-index-index input[type=text],.contact-index-index input[type=password],.contact-index-index input[type=url],.contact-index-index input[type=tel],.contact-index-index input[type=search],.contact-index-index input[type=number],.contact-index-index input[type=datetime],.contact-index-index input[type=email],.contact-index-index input.input-text{height:70px;font-size:16px}.contact-index-index .fieldset>.field.required>.label:after,.contact-index-index .fieldset>.fields>.field.required>.label:after,.contact-index-index .fieldset>.field._required>.label:after,.contact-index-index .fieldset>.fields>.field._required>.label:after{color:#c93671;font-size:18px}.contact-index-index textarea{font-size:16px;padding:9px 16px;margin-top:0}.contact-index-index .fieldset{margin-bottom:31px}.contact-index-index .action.submit.primary{height:54px;padding:0 24px}.contact-index-index .action.submit.primary .fa{margin-right:3px}@media (min-width:1200px){.categorypath-frames-colours .category-top .category-name{margin-top:-15px;margin-bottom:12px}}@media (min-width:1930px){.categorypath-frames-colours .category-image img,.categorypath-frames-colours .cat-top-left-content{height:320px}}@media (max-width:1199px){.contact-index-index .page-main{padding-top:32px;padding-bottom:80px}}@media (min-width:860px) and (max-width:1100px){.contact-index-index.page-layout-2columns-right .column.main{width:67.16666667%}.contact-index-index.page-layout-2columns-right .sidebar{width:32.83333333%}}@media (max-width:991px){.cms-quality-guarantee .quality-item{padding:73px 35px 30px}.cms-quality-guarantee .our-story{margin-bottom:35px}.contact-index-index .page-main{padding-top:30px;padding-bottom:60px}}@media (max-width:859px){.contact-index-index.page-layout-2columns-right .column.main{width:100%}.contact-index-index.page-layout-2columns-right .sidebar{width:100%;padding-left:0}.contact-index-index .column:not(.sidebar-additional) .form.contact{max-width:100%}.contact-index-index .action.submit.primary{width:100%}}@media (max-width:767px){.cms-quality-guarantee .quality-item{width:100%;margin-top:80px;width:auto !important}.cms-quality-guarantee .quality-item:nth-child(odd){margin-right:0}.cms-quality-guarantee .quality-item:nth-child(even){margin-left:0}.categorypath-frames-colours .category-image img,.categorypath-frames-colours .cat-top-left-content{height:200px}.categorypath-frames-colours .page-wrapper>.breadcrumbs{display:block}.categorypath-frames-colours .category-cms .item .colour-image{min-height:unset}.categorypath-frames-colours .category-view{margin-bottom:0}.categorypath-frames-colours .category-image img{opacity:.2}.contact-index-index .page-main{padding-top:0;padding-bottom:40px}}@media (max-width:1929px) and (min-width:1441px){.categorypath-frames-colours .category-image img,.categorypath-frames-colours .cat-top-left-content{height:240px}}@media (max-width:1440px) and (min-width:768px){.categorypath-frames-colours .category-image img,.categorypath-frames-colours .cat-top-left-content{height:200px}}@media (min-width:768px) and (max-width:1199px){.categorypath-frames-colours .category-cms .item .colour-image{min-height:250px}}